Synthesis of the glomerular basement membrane in the rat kidney

Abstract
To study the origin and the formation of the glomerular basement membrane, autoradiographic investigations with 3H-proline and 3H-leucine were performed in ultrathin and semithin sections of the glomeruli of 42 male rats. Of the 3 cell types of the glomerulus, the epithelia cells (= podocytes) synthesize the proline-rich seleroproteins of the glomerular basement membrane. No evidence was revealed for participation of the endothelial or mesangial cells in the formation of the basement membrane. The mesangial cells appear to be responsible for the synthesis of the mesangial matrix only.
